MP welcomes DVLA tax disc decision

Edward Leigh MP

Edward Leigh MP

GAINSBOROUGH MP Edward Leigh has welcomed news that the DVLA has awarded the contract for the sale of car tax discs locally to the Post Office.

“Along with the pub and local shop, Post Offices form part of the nucleus of rural village life,” said Mr Leigh.

“I have consistently called for the DVLA to award this contract the Post Office, and I am glad that they have done so. It will come as no surprise to sub-postmasters around Lincolnshire that they have been judged the best people to do the job, but I am sorry that the future viability of these post offices was put in jeopardy by the doubt surrounding the contract.”

He added: “This is fantastic news for everyone who buys their car tax disc in person, and fantastic news for the future of rural Post Offices in Lincolnshire.”
